Moro Formaggi crafts desserts from blue cheese—surprisingly delicious and perfect for any occasion.A Journey into Unique Cheese Creations When I first heard about Moro Formaggi, a historic company based in Treviso, my curiosity piqued. Specializing in transforming traditional dairy products into extraordinary delights, their unique approach blends the worlds of savory and sweet in unexpected ways. From blue cheese blended with mascarpone to innovative chocolate-infused treats, there’s an entire universe waiting to be discovered here. Imagine this: a creamy blue cheese known as Tatie that has taken home accolades like the Super Gold at the World Cheese Awards. Crafting Irresistible Dessert Cheeses What makes Moro’s creations truly stand out is their daring use of ingredients traditionally reserved for desserts. Their line-up features irresistibly spreadable cheeses such as Cre-Moro, which come in delectable varieties like truffle and chocolate. This blend is not only versatile but also plays well as an elegant appetizer or a fancy addition to a gourmet meal. Spreading them over fresh bread? Divine! Using them in pasta dishes? Discovering Blue Cheese Beyond the Norm One notable experience was tasting the Nero Fumé, an aged blue cheese enveloped in Lapsang Souchong tea leaves—a product by Moro that marries smoky flavors with creamy richness effortlessly. After trying this, I felt empowered by how it transformed simple pairings into exquisite plates worthy of fine dining restaurants. In fact, Giovanni Moro emphasizes their mission well: "We make almost pastry-like cheeses."
